Best Flat Roofing Options for Pittsburgh Businesses

Ethylene Propylene Diene Terpolymer (EPDM)

EPDM is a synthetic rubber roofing membrane known for its durability and weather resistance. It is highly resistant to UV radiation, ozone, and weathering, making it an excellent choice for Pittsburgh’s climate. EPDM membranes are lightweight, flexible, and relatively easy to install, reducing labor costs. Additionally, EPDM roofs require minimal maintenance and have a long service life, making them a cost-effective option for commercial buildings.

TPO (Thermoplastic Polyolefin)

TPO roofing membranes have gained popularity in recent years due to their excellent performance and energy efficiency. TPO roofs are highly reflective, helping to reduce cooling costs during hot summers in Pittsburgh. These single-ply membranes are durable, resistant to punctures and tears, and offer excellent weathering characteristics. TPO roofs are also environmentally friendly and recyclable, making them a sustainable choice for businesses.

P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ride)

PVC roofing membranes are another popular option for flat roofs in Pittsburgh. Like TPO, PVC membranes are highly reflective and energy-efficient, helping to reduce heating and cooling costs. PVC roofs are also resistant to chemicals, grease, and punctures, making them ideal for commercial buildings with specific environmental challenges. With proper installation and maintenance, PVC roofs can provide long-term performance and durability.

 

Built-Up Roofing (BUR)

Built-up roofing, also known as tar and gravel roofing, has been a traditional choice for flat roofs for decades. BUR systems consist of multiple layers of bitumen alternated with reinforcing fabrics and topped with a layer of gravel or aggregate. While BUR roofs require more labor-intensive installation compared to single-ply membranes, they offer excellent durability and weather resistance. BUR roofs can withstand foot traffic and provide superior waterproofing for commercial buildings in Pittsburgh.

Modified Bitumen

Modified bitumen roofing is a hybrid roofing system that combines the durability of BUR with the flexibility of modern roofing membranes. These systems consist of reinforced bitumen membranes that are applied in multiple layers and sealed with heat or cold adhesives. Modified bitumen roofs offer excellent waterproofing and weather resistance, making them suitable for Pittsburgh’s climate. They are also highly resistant to UV radiation and thermal cycling, ensuring long-term performance.
